Once upon a time, in the Ancient Wizarding World of Haberdasher’sOne pound = 20 shillings One shilling = 12 penceA large Margarine-beer costs 1 pound 4 shillings and 9 pence. A small Margarine-beer costs 14 shillings and 5 pence.Work out the difference in price between a small and large beer. Give your answer in shillings and pence._________ shillings _________ penceWork out the total cost of one large and two small beers. Give your answer in pounds, shillings and pence.L= 1P 4S 9pS=  14S 5pL-S= (20S +4S+ 9p)-(14S+ 5p)=10S + 4pL+ 2S = (24S + 9p) + 2(14S +5p) = 52S + 19p = 53S + 7p = 2P + 12S + 7p
